What is fill dirt and when should I use it in Calimesa?
Fill dirt is subsoil with low organic matter used to raise or level ground, fill holes, or build up grades. In Calimesa it’s common for regrading yards, building level pads, and backfilling around foundations or retaining walls. It is not meant as a finished surface for driveways or high-traffic areas without a proper base and compaction.
Is fill dirt a good base for a driveway or yard surface in Calimesa?
Fill dirt can form the underlying layer for a driveway but should not be the final surface because it can settle and erode. For driveways, use engineered fill compacted to spec then add a crushed-rock base and a surface material like gravel, asphalt, or concrete. In Calimesa’s climate you’ll also want proper drainage and compaction to resist seasonal rain events.
When should I avoid using fill dirt (steep slopes, high-traffic areas)?
Avoid using fill dirt as the exposed material on steep slopes and high-traffic surfaces because it can erode or rut. On slopes, pair fill with erosion-control measures (retaining walls, geogrid, vegetation) or use engineered slope materials. For high-traffic areas use compactable structural fill with a rock base and surface designed for traffic.
What prep work is required before placing fill dirt in Calimesa?
Site prep usually includes clearing vegetation, removing topsoil or organic material, rough grading, and addressing utilities or permits. Installing a geotextile fabric and a compacted layer of crushed rock may be recommended where load support or drainage is needed. How do I calculate how much fill dirt I need for 1,000 sq ft?
Convert depth to feet and multiply by area to get cubic feet, then divide by 27 for cubic yards. For example, 1,000 sq ft at 4 inches (0.33 ft) needs about 12.3 cubic yards. For common depths: 2 inches ≈ 6.2 cu yd, 6 inches ≈ 18.5 cu yd; always order 5-10% extra for compaction and waste.
How is fill dirt sold and how does it compare to bagged products?
Fill dirt is typically sold by the cubic yard (or by ton where available), not in 50 lb bags like topsoil. Bulk delivery by dump truck is the most economical for yards and regrading projects in Calimesa. Bagged products are practical only for very small jobs or tight access where trucks cannot reach.

How can I keep fill dirt from shifting or eroding on my property?
Proper compaction, retaining walls or edging, and geogrid or erosion control matting are effective at reducing movement. For surface stability add a compacted crushed-rock layer and vegetation or hydroseeding on slopes to limit erosion. In Calimesa, include drainage swales or rock-lined channels to handle occasional heavy rains.
Do weeds and rodents like fill dirt in Calimesa, and how can I prevent them?
Fill dirt typically has low organic matter so it’s less inviting to weeds, but seeds and surface soil can still allow weeds to grow. Use a weed barrier (fabric) under landscaping layers, remove topsoil before filling, and consider pre-emergent weed treatment where appropriate. For rodent control, avoid leaving loose piles and consult local pest control if burrowing is a concern.
Will fill dirt affect drainage on my lot in Calimesa?
Compacted fill dirt can reduce infiltration, so raising grades without planning drainage can push water toward structures or create runoff issues. In Calimesa’s semi-arid climate, occasional intense storms make positive drainage essential; add swales, French drains, or pipe outlets when regrading. If you’re changing grades near foundations, consult a contractor or engineer to avoid creating drainage problems.
How do you compact fill dirt to get a stable surface similar to engineered fill?
Mechanical compaction with a plate compactor for small areas or a roller for larger projects is required, done in lifts (usually 6 to 8 inches) to reach desired density. For structural applications you may need engineered fill and a compaction report from a geotechnical engineer; ordinary homeowners projects generally benefit from contractor compaction.
